> Greetings again. After doing a freebsd-update, my system is starting up differently than it was before. I want to figure out why before I come here and say "it's broken".
> 
> Is there a way to say "show me all of the commands you are running during startup"? It would be grand if I could say "tell me what you would do next time (dry run)", but "what did you do last time" is OK too.

You can add:

rc_debug="YES"

to /etc/rc.conf and that might give you what you need.  According to the man page it will "produces copious output to the terminal and syslog(3)"
